Don't run away! Sorry for the 15 second delay before the video starts. This video will show you how to set up a NanoVNA for testing baluns, chokes, filters, antenna switches and more. You can even check a home brew plate choke for an HF amplifier for attenuation as well as self resonance. People have asked me about the attenuator. Once you do the calibration, the 10 db attenuator becomes transparent. You do not add or subtract that value to your readings. Here is a link to part two of this video. It shows how to check antenna switches. https://www.youtube.com/watch?v=-xujBH_qgBc Barry Update: The 20 DB benchmark was given in someone else's youtube video. If you want to equate DB attenuation to ohms needed on a core, here is what you are looking for to set your own benchmark. 10,000 ohms = 40 DB 5,000 ohms = 33.9 DB 3162 ohms = 30 DB 1778 ohms = 25 DB 1000 ohms = 20 DB
